Transaction 6415df247bf48f9244bb73e5b88bf6a856eb7e126acae4b72a8f5e9cfbea601f

3 Input
1 Outputs
  • 6415df247bf48f9244bb73e5b88bf6a856eb7e126acae4b72a8f5e9cfbea601f:0
  • value  27539678
    address  37Kbnc7dkB8AiqGfGHgeqKkgd3C65EwqE9